Transaction 638e635772a7ba7a6401b20e01b4dcde76c0ea8b46f04cf4977c9d2abc6590ae

3 Input
2 Outputs
  • 638e635772a7ba7a6401b20e01b4dcde76c0ea8b46f04cf4977c9d2abc6590ae:0
  • value  565124
    address  3BmkhHf522T9oiHnK85GCeW8s56xyPGGs4
  • 638e635772a7ba7a6401b20e01b4dcde76c0ea8b46f04cf4977c9d2abc6590ae:1
  • value  18392
    address  12SuSUBDCrJ35ZSHQHLsobD4XtBiRoe6ey